1. INTRODUCTION
The Easiair® 2020 Powered Air Kit circulates clean pressured air around a loose-tting hood. The belt-mounted
blower unit delivers air through a lter, via a hose, into the hooded headpiece. The constant supply of ltered air
creates positive pressure inside the headpiece, which prevents external contaminated air from entering the user’s
breathing zone.
This respirator must be used strictly in accordance with this user instruction manual and the instructions supplied
with the corresponding headpiece.
The user must read and understand this instruction manual to be able to use the respiratory protective system
correctly. Any questions should be directed to the manufacturer for further information. The relevant contact details
can be found on the back of this manual.
2. RANGE OF APPLICATIONS
The Easiair® 2020 Powered Air Kit is designed to allow safe breathing in an environment contaminated with airborne
pathogens and offers protection from general particulate hazards.
When assembled correctly, properly tted and equipped with the correct lter, this respiratory device will give a
high degree of protection against the inhalation of bacteria and virus particles. For complete protection, the Easiair®
2020 Powered Air Kit should be worn in conjunction with other personal protective equipment (PPE) appropriate for
the intended task and environment.
This device is not classied as “Breathing Apparatus” and cannot be used in oxygen depleted atmospheres, or
where toxic gases are present.
The Easiair® 2020 Powered Air Kit must not be used in the following conditions:
•Atmospheres that have an oxygen content of less than 19.5%.
•Areas subject to high winds.
•Conned spaces, or unventilated areas.
•Near open ames, sparks or areas with danger of explosion.
•Atmospheres containing unknown respiratory hazards or harmful gases.
3. APPROVALS
The Easiair® 2020 Powered Air Kit has been designed and manufactured to comply with EN 12941:1998+A1:2003
+A2:2008 as a TH 3 P R SL respiratory protective device.
BS4275 (Guide to implementing an effective respiratory protective device program), which the user is advised to
read, denes such a device as offering an Assigned Protection Factor (APF) of 40. The Easiair®2020 Powered Air
Kit can only provide this level of protection when used with genuine lters provided by the manufacturer marked
“Easiair®” and in conjunction with a compatible air hose and FSM41 impact resistant soft hood (EN 166:2001 S hood).
The Easiair® 2020 blower unit is manufactured under ISO 9001:2000 Quality System.

4. CONDITIONS OF USE
The Easiair® 2020 Powered Air Kit is for use by trained personnel only. Training should be provided by the
manufacturer, a qualied delegate, or a competent individual either in person or online.
Before assembling, visually inspect all components for damage or wear.
Ensure that all components are genuine and assembled according to this IFU manual.
Ensure that the hood and belt are tted appropriately to the user. The protective factor of the complete system is
reduced if the seal of the headpiece is not tted properly. Only if the headpiece is tted correctly is the device able
to operate effectively.
To avoid dislodging, the blower unit should be worn behind the wearer, in the small of their back.
The device is unlikely to cause allergic reactions to the wearer. However, in the unlikely event of a reaction, the
user should immediately leave the contaminated area, remove the unit and seek medical advice.
It is essential that you do not:
•Attempt to modify, alter or tamper with any of the components in any way.
•Touch any moving parts of the unit while in operation.
•Allow water or other liquid substances into the device.
ATTENTION!
If any of the conditions outlined in this IFU document are not kept or followed,
your health may be at risk and your warranty protection in respect of the
product(s) will be automatically invalidated.
The user is strongly advised to leave the contaminated area immediately if:
•The warning alarm sounds.
•Breathing becomes difcult.
•Dizziness or distress occurs.
•Any part of the system becomes damaged.
•Airow into the headpiece decreases or stops.
•Contaminant can be smelt or tasted inside the headpiece.

6. BEFORE USE
Every time before using the device, you should check that:
• All components are in good conition, with no visible damage (holes, scratches, tears, etc.). Any damaged or
worn parts should be replaced before assembling.
•The unit has been assembled correctly according to the following instructions (see 7).
•There is sufcient airow (see 6.1).
•The battery is charged (see 6.2/3).
•The alarm is working (see 6.4).
If any problems arise during the pre-use checks, please consult chapter 9 of this document.
6.1 Testing the airow
To ensure the Easiair® 2020 Powered Air Kit is working efciently,
an airow test should be taken.
•Disconnect the air hose from the blower unit.
•Attach the airow indicator to the blower unit air outlet.
•Switch on the device.
•Holding the unit at eye level in a vertical position, watch to
see if the ball reaches the minimum ow rate level.
6.2 Charging the battery
To ensure the Easiair® 2020 Powered Air Kit is working at maximum
capacity, it is recommended that a fully charged battery be
equipped at the start of a shift.
To charge the battery:
•Plug the supplied charger into a power supply of the correct
voltage.
•Plug the other end into the battery inlet located at the backside
of the battery. (The battery can be charged whether tted to
or disconnected from the blower unit)
•The charging state is indicated by an LED light located on the
plug. When red the battery is charging. When green the battery
is charged.
WARNING:
To prolong the life of the battery, it is advisable to
disconnect it from the power supply once fully charged.

EASIAIR®20
20
THE RPE EXPERTS
8
6.3 Testing the battery
To test the level of an equipped battery:
•Turn on the blower unit.
•The battery level will be displayed on the control
panel briey by ashing red LED lights:
- 1 LED = 25%
- 2 LED = 50%
- 3 LED = 75%
- 4 LED = 100%
6.4 Testing the alarm
If the Manufacturer’s Minimum Design Flow (MMDF) cannot be achieved, the battery is too low, or the lter needs
changing, an audible/visual alarm will be triggered. To ensure your Easiair® 2020 Powered Air Kit is working, the
alarm should be tested before every use.
•Turn on the device.
•Place the palm of your hand over the air outlet and hold.
•An audible/visual alarm should trigger.
•Turn off the device to reset.
7. ASSEMBLY & DONNING
The following instructions should be followed closely in order to maximise the efciency of your device. If your unit
is not assembled or tted correctly you may not be protected.
7.1 Battery
When supplied, your unit’s battery may hold a small charge. Before rst use, the battery should be run at and then
charged until fully charged. A fully charged battery should last up to 12 hours when in continuous use. From empty,
a battery should take 4-6 hours to charge.
Ensure the battery is fully charged before use, using the battery charger provided (see 6.2/3).
To remove the battery:
•Take the blower unit in both hands, with the rear
side facing you.
•Open the battery latch upwards with your thumb.
•Slide the battery forward to disconnect from the unit.
To attach the battery:
•Ensure the battery is the correct way around in
relation to the blower unit.
•Slide the battery along the guide rails.
•You should hear an audible ‘click’ as the battery locks
into place.

7.2 Filters
The Easiair® 2020 Powered Air Kit is only compatible with
genuine TH3 PR SL lters and pre-lters supplied by Full
Support Healthcare Ltd. Using any other lters will invalidate
your warranty and could be a serious risk to your health.
Your respiratory device comes pre-tted with a genuine
Easiair® TH3 PR SL lter and pre-lter as standard.
Pre-lters are optional, disposable add-ons that can help
prolong the life of your lter in dirty environments. To attach,
simply sheathe around the lter body before inserting into
the blower unit.
Easiair® TH3 PR SL lters have a shelf-life of 5 years from
production. Once open, it is recommended that a lter be disposed of and changed every 6 months, or once soiled/
clogged – whichever comes sooner.
It is essential that the lter type used is suitable for the hazardous environment you will be working in. Please
consult with your Health & Safety Manager or an occupational hygienist if you are unsure.
If a lter is to be reused, store inside the unit to avoid dislodging contaminated matter.
Removing a soiled lter
•Twist the lter cover anti-clockwise approximately 25mm until it reaches its stopping point and lift off.
•Whilst wearing gloves, carefully remove the lter and pre-lter (if used) from the unit and dispose.
•Soiled lters should be disposed of according to your organisation’s policy for biological hazardous waste.
Fitting a new lter
•Sheath the lter with a pre-lter (if used).
•Align the lter with the aperture of the unit and push into
position.
•Slide a pre-lter around the outside of the lter if using.
•Place the blower unit casing ontop of the lter, aligning
the location slots with the indicator arrows.
•Push together and rotate clockwise until it ‘snaps’ into
place.
7.3 Belt
The Easiair® 2020 Powered Air Kit comes with a wipe-clean
PVC adjustable belt.
•Attach the blower unit onto the belt by passing the inner
belt strap through the loops at the back of the device.
•Put the belt around your waist with the blower unit to the
back and fasten the two belt ends together
•Tighten/loosen to t securely around your waste

EASIAIR®20
20
THE RPE EXPERTS
10
7.4 Hose
The Easiair® 2020 air hose can be used either way round to
avoid user error.
Disposable hose covers are available to speed up the
cleaning process.
•Sheathe the hose in an Easiair® hose cover (if using).
•Align the pins of the hose bayonet connector (on
either end) with the slots in the air outlet of the blower unit.
•Push together and twist in a clockwise direction until it
‘clicks into place.
•Repeat this process with the air inlet on the headpiece
to connect the hood.
•To remove, twist anti-clockwise and pull away from the
unit/hood.
•Dispose of the hose cover (if used).
7.5 Power
The Easiair® 2020 blower unit has an adjustable ow rate
of either 170 l/min or 215 l/min. The microprocessor inside
the unit will automatically regulate the motor speed to the
desired amount and compensate for any the state of the
battery and any lter clogging.
If the microprocessor cannot maintain the appropriate airow,
the unit will alarm. Please see section 6.4 for more information.
•Press the central power button on the control panel to turn ON/OFF the device.
•Adjust the airow rate to comfort by pressing the arrow buttons on the control panel.
7.6 Hood
The Easiair® 2020 Powered Air Kit comes with an an impact resistant hood (EN 166:2001 F hood & EN 166:2001
B visor).
The Easiair® 2020 hood is fully adjustable for head sizes between 535-600mm in circumference. Disposable comfort
bands are available to order, and should be tted to the internal suspension cradle before donning (if used).
You must ensure the device is switched on and working before attempting to don the hood.
•Attach disposable comfort bands (if used).
•Loosen the clasp on the rear of the hood.
•Don the hood and adjust the cape, unrolling the shroud over any other PPE worn.
•Tighten the rear clasp until comfortable and secure.

8. CLEANING & MAINTENANCE
This guide should be used in conjunction with your organisation’s Health & Safety policy. Suitable PPE should be
worn during the decontamination procedure, depending on the substances used and your Health & Safety policies.
It is recommended that the blower unit, belt, lter housing, hose and headpiece be cleaned after each use to reduce
the risk of cross-contamination. Filters and pre-lters cannot be cleaned and should be disposed of in accordance
with your organisation’s policies, once soiled/clogged or after 6 months – whichever comes sooner (see 7.2).
Do not soak or submerge during cleaning.
Before cleaning:
•Doff the equipment.
•Ensure suitable PPE is equipped.
•Visually inspect all components for damage and fatigue.
WARNING:
If any components are cracked, torn or damaged, they should be replaced
immediately. Failure to do so may negatively affect the performance and protection
of the respirator, potentially resulting in user ill-health or even death.
Surface dirt – Neutral detergent
For surface dirt, the Easiair® 2020 Powered Air Kit can be wiped down with a soft cloth dampened with a neutral
detergent solution.
•Detach the belt and headpiece, and dispose of hose cover (if used) – leaving the hose still attached to the
blower unit.
•Wipe down the headpiece – working your way from inside to out.
•Wipe down the belt.
•Wipe down the blower unit with hose.
•Remove the battery and wipe down the battery and battery cavity.
•Rinse all components and leave to air dry before reassembling.
Deep clean – Clinell wipe/Chlorine solution
To decontaminate, the Easiair® 2020 Powered Air Kit can be wiped down with Clinell wipes or a soft cloth
dampened with a disinfectant solution (eg: a 0.1% chlorine solution or a solution containing 1000 ppm available
chlorine).
•Detach the belt and headpiece, and dispose of hose cover (if used) – leaving the hose still attached to the
blower unit.
•Wipe down the headpiece – working your way from inside to out.
•Wipe down the belt.
•Wipe down the blower unit with hose.
•Remove the battery and wipe down the battery and battery cavity.
•Rinse all components and leave to air dry before reassembling.

9. FAULT FINDING
Please see section 6.1-6.4 for fault testing.
If a fault warning occurs whilst using your Easiair® 2020 Powered Air Kit, please consult the table below:
Fault Probable reason Recommendation
The blower unit
does not work
at all.
Entirely discharged battery
(verify if the blower unit works with
another charged battery).
Charge the battery
(if problem persists, check the battery).
Faulty motor, circuit board
or connector. Contact your supplier.
Low airow.
Blocked air hose or airduct. Check and remove blockage.
Leakage. Check all seals, connectors and the air hose. Make
sure that air cannot leak through holes or tears.
Battery is not charged enough. Charge the battery
(if problem persists, check the battery).
Blocked lter or pre-lter. Change the pre-lter. If the problem
persists change the main lter.
Short operating
time.
Clogged lter. Change the lters.
Battery is not charged properly. Charge the battery
(if problem persists, check the battery).
Battery cannot
be charged.
Battery contact is damaged. Check the battery contact.
Charger is faulty. Contact your supplier.
Battery cannot be
charged sufciently. Battery is worn out. Install a new battery.

10. STORAGE
When not in use, all components should be stored in the container provided. Your Easiair®2020 Powered Air Kit
should be stored out of direct sunlight, not in contact with solvents or liquids, and away from heavy items. Do not
store outside the temperature range of +0°C to +40°C or above humidity levels of 75%RH.
11. TECHNICAL DATA
The Easiair® 2020 Powered Air Kit is a light-weight, easy to use powered air purifying respirator kit. It comes pre-tted
with a reusable TH3 PR SL particulate lter, affording reliable protection against viruses, particulates and aerosols.
Approvals EN 12941:1998 +A1:2003 +A2:2008
EN 166:2001 S Hood
Airow 170 l/min
215 l/min
Battery Rechargeable Li-ion 7.4V/5200mAh
Operating time 12 hours (at 170 l/min)
Charging time Approx. 4-6 hours
Weight 960g (blower unit with lter)
Alarm Optical alarm (ashing LED lights)
Acoustic alarm (>96 dBA)
Assigned Protection Factor 40 APF
Optimal operating temperature 0°C to +40°C
Belt length 125cm
Hood circumference 535mm - 600mm
